PROBLEM TO BE SOLVED: To eliminate elution of a chemical by preventing the chemical from being brought into contact with a liquid during stop of the liquid passing, and to stabilize an eluted concentration by introducing gas into a chemical addition part during the stop of the liquid passing, in a liquid path structure provided with the chemical addition part for adding the chemical to the liquid which passes through the liquid path. SOLUTION: In the case the liquid path structure is applied to an ionized water manufacturing device using a calcium chemical 1 as the addition chemical to water, alkaline water obtained by electrolyzing with an electrolytic bath, is passed to the calcium addition part 5 via an alkaline water passing pipe 8, and here a calcium component is added. In the calcium addition part 5, the calcium chemical 1 is covered with gas, and when water starts to flow from this state, the water caused to flow out from the electrolytic bath, passes through the calcium chemical 1 part. The water which passed through here, flows through a gas retaining part 6, and the gas washed away with the water stream retains at a slant line part 3. Then, when the water passing is stopped, the gas moves from the slant line part 3 with a buoyancy, and covers the calcium chemical 1 and stops the contact with water.
